Toyota New 2014 Land Cruiser

The Toyota Land Cruiser has been progressively developed to harness new technologies to extend its capabilities both on-road and off and to increase in customer appeal in terms of styling equipment, comfort and practicality.

Toyota has introduced a series of improvements that give Land Cruiser new styling, an improved interior and revised handling for the 2014 model year. The reworked design preserves the model’s distinctive identity, while the interior changes raise quality, convenience and ease of use. Detailed adjustments to the suspensions systems – both the standard set-up and the Kinetic Dynamic Suspension System (KDSS) featured on higher grade models – deliver even better stability and ride comfort.

The Land Cruiser will continue to use its proven 188bhp 3.0-litre turbo diesel engine mated to a five-speed automatic transmission. The 4-cylinder, 16-valve unit has been revised to meet Euro 5+ emissions standards: 420Nm of torque is available from 1,600 to 3,00rpm and nought to 62mph acceleration is accomplished in 10.2 seconds (three-door) or 11.0 seconds (five-door); CO2 emissions have been reduced slightly to 209 and 214g/km for the three and five-door models respectively (performance data is subject to final homologation).

  • Toyota’s redoubtable Land Cruiser to benefit from new styling inside and out and improvements to handling
  • Design changes for three and five-door models led by distinctive new frontal treatment with deeper front bumper, heritage-inspired grille and new light clusters
  • Revised rear lamp units and introduction of new alloy wheel designs and exterior colour choices
  • Comprehensive upgrade of interior trim and ornamentation for higher tactile and perceived quality
  • Dashboard redesign includes new control panel for on and off-road driving systems, full colour TFT multi-information display screen and Optitron meters
  • Second and third row seats revised for easier access
  • Adjustments to standard suspension and Kinetic Dynamic Suspension System for improved handling and ride comfort
  • Safety features extended with availability of new Blind Spot Monitor and Rear Cross Traffic Alert
  • Land Cruiser 3.0-litre turbodiesel engine revised to meet Euro5+ emissions standard
